Designate an area of clean snow … Web29 Oct 2024 · Stay away from cotton clothes, instead use wool as an inside layer. Also, ensure the presence of additional insulating layers to keep you warm and cozy. Remember that winter camping is all about layers. Choose a number of thin clothes then stock them up with a warm, waterproof, and windproof layer.

Web17 Dec 2024 · DONATE. 2. Stay dry. That brings us to a second winter camping maxim: Stay dry. Water conducts heat better than air does, so wet clothes will quickly lower your body temperature.
